Understanding Core Components of Social Platforms
Every successful social network shares fundamental features that enable user engagement and community building. User profiles serve as digital identities where people express themselves through photos, status updates, and personal information. The news feed algorithm determines what content users see, making it crucial for engagement metrics.
Real-time messaging systems allow instant communication between users, fostering deeper connections. Content sharing mechanisms enable users to post various media types including text, images, videos, and links. Privacy settings give users control over their information visibility and sharing preferences.
Technical Architecture Requirements
Building an application like Facebook demands robust technical infrastructure capable of handling millions of simultaneous users. The backend architecture typically involves microservices that can scale independently based on demand. Database design must accommodate massive data volumes while maintaining quick response times.
◈ Server Infrastructure: Cloud-based solutions provide scalability and reliability for growing user bases.
◈ Database Management: NoSQL databases handle unstructured data efficiently for social platforms.
◈ API Development: RESTful APIs enable seamless communication between frontend and backend systems.
◈ Caching Systems: Redis or Memcached improve performance by storing frequently accessed data.
◈ Content Delivery Networks: CDNs ensure fast media loading across global locations.

Security and Privacy Considerations
Modern social platforms must prioritize user data protection and privacy compliance from the beginning. Implementing end-to-end encryption for messages protects user communications from unauthorized access. Two-factor authentication adds an extra security layer preventing unauthorized account access.
◈ Data Encryption: All sensitive information should be encrypted both in transit and at rest.
◈ Regular Security Audits: Periodic assessments identify vulnerabilities before they become problems.
◈ GDPR Compliance: European privacy regulations require specific data handling procedures and user rights.
◈ Password Policies: Strong password requirements and regular change prompts enhance account security.
◈ Session Management: Automatic logouts and session monitoring prevent unauthorized access attempts.

Scaling and Performance Optimization
As your application like Facebook grows, performance optimization becomes critical for user retention. Load balancing distributes traffic across multiple servers preventing any single point from becoming overwhelmed. Database sharding splits data across multiple databases improving query performance significantly.
◈ Asynchronous Processing: Background jobs handle time-consuming tasks without affecting user experience.
◈ Image Optimization: Automatic compression and resizing reduce bandwidth usage and loading times.
◈ Lazy Loading: Content loads as users scroll, improving initial page load speeds.
◈ Code Minification: Removing unnecessary characters from code reduces file sizes and improves performance.
◈ Browser Caching: Storing static resources locally reduces server requests and speeds up navigation.

Frequently Asked Questions
What programming languages are best for building social networking platforms?
JavaScript frameworks like React or Vue.js work well for frontend, while Python, Ruby, or Node.js excel for backend development.
How much server capacity is needed initially?
Start with scalable cloud solutions that can handle thousands of users, then expand based on actual growth patterns.
What are the essential legal requirements for social platforms?
Terms of service, privacy policies, GDPR compliance, and content moderation guidelines are mandatory for operation.
How long does development typically take?
Basic MVP versions require three to six months, while full-featured platforms may need twelve to eighteen months.
What team composition is ideal for development?
Essential roles include frontend developers, backend developers, UI/UX designers, project managers, and quality assurance specialists.
